OPINION

BURGESS, Justice.

Harold and Margarete Templet were divorced on April 16, 1982. They both approved the divorce decree which provided for conservatorship, support and property division. Some three and one-half years later, Mr. Templet filed a "Motion for Enforcement and Clarification of Prior Order." Mrs. Templet filed a cross-action.
